Found a new Kit (2dr) sorry sedan owners

This kit is only available through a place here in Tx, i just emailed the guy and he showed me the kit, its pricey but its got CF inserts and its fiberglass, the ftment is great and is durable FG. Veilside and Bomex quailty
Its called the Shotgun kit. I cant seem to get them up on here so if you can do this email me and ill hook you up with pics. Pricey is 1049.00 again its expensive because of the CF inserts but i like it. No urethane available tho and its only available in 2dr
